Installing internal auxiliary switches S1 - S4

Hazardous voltage.
Will cause death, serious personal injury, or equipment damage.
Turn off and lock out all power supplying this equipment before working on this device.
High speed moving parts.
Can cause serious personal injury.
Discharge the closing spring before inspection and before carrying out any work on the circuit breaker.
- OPEN the circuit breaker and discharge the closing spring
- Move the circuit breaker into the withdrawn position in the cradle
- Remove front panel
The connecting wires from the auxiliary switches must be connected to terminals X5 and X6 according to the wiring
